  1. Reinforcing Company Values Through Thoughtful Gifting

Your business values come to life through your actions. Reinforcing values in everything you do, from product innovation to corporate gift ideas, builds a consistent and trustworthy brand experience. Whether your company champions innovation, sustainability, teamwork, or excellence, your gifting strategy must reflect and reinforce those values in a beautiful way.

For example:

  • If your business focuses on sustainability, you can gift reusable drinkware or eco-friendly stationery to your team members.

  • For a wellness-based company, giving branded mindfulness kits or ergonomic desk essentials is an awesome choice.

When your corporate gifts align with your mission, employees don’t just understand these values but they also weave them into everyday experiences.

  1. Supporting Employee Well-Being With Meaningful Gestures

In today’s demanding and hectic work environment- whether fully remote, hybrid, or on-site- employee well-being should be your top priority. People who feel supported as individuals, not just professionals, tend to work harder and feel at ease. 

Giving thoughtful corporate gifts to your team members, you can play a vital role in helping them feel seen, valued, and cared for. 

Well-being gifts can include:

  • Wellness boxes with teas, aromatherapy, or stress-relief items

  • Mental health support journals or mindfulness cards

  • Personalized comfort bundles featuring blankets, candles, or cozy socks

  • Small self-care kits for busy seasons like audits, launches, or peak sales times 

These gestures can also help you reinforce a culture of empathy- something you must actively work to build for an encouraging and supportive environment at work. This can lead to increased morale, stronger resilience, and better employee retention, especially when combined with meaningful recognition programs.

  1. Boosting Morale in Today’s Remote and Hybrid Workspaces

Remote and hybrid work environments often lack organic interactions that strengthen human connections and make people care for each other. In this case, your employees care for your company. 

This is where intentional gifting can help you bridge that gap and cultivate a sense of belonging, community, and shared identity- no matter where employees are located. 

Great branded corporate gift options for distributed teams can be:

  • Work-from-home kits

  • Branded apparel to create unity

  • Cozy blankets for virtual offsites

  • Coffee kits for Zoom meet-ups

  • Motivational desk décor

  • Creative experience-based gifts 

These custom corporate gifts for employees will reassure them that distance doesn’t diminish their importance. They’re still valuable and appreciated.

Tips for Creating a Meaningful Corporate Gifting Program

Now that you know the importance of corporate gifting, let’s help you build a gifting program that’s strategic, thoughtful, and easy to manage.

  1. Define Your Purpose

Before crafting the whole strategy, lay its foundation by defining your goals and purpose for this corporate gifting program. Clarify whether your gifts aim to improve morale, celebrate achievements, support well-being, impress clients, or reinforce brand identity.

  1. Choose Quality Over Quantity

After knowing what the purpose of corporate gifting is, it’s time to choose the perfect gifts that won’t just impress your clients and employees, but also showcase your brand values. That’s why you invest in high-quality, thoughtfully selected items that reflect well on your brand. 

  1. Personalize Whenever Possible

To make your gifts feel extra special and thoughtful, you can personalize them with messaging, packaging, or custom corporate gifts for employees, thereby boosting your emotional connection with them. 

  1. Prioritize Ease of Ordering

Choose partners who offer:

  • Bulk ordering

  • Inventory management

  • Fast fulfillment

  • Personalization options

  • Reliable delivery timelines 

As a small-business owner or an HR executive who is already stretched thin, this can save a ton of time. 

  1. Align Each Gift With Your Values

Corporate gifting is about strengthening your brand’s relationships with clients and employees. One of the ways you can do so is by aligning your corporate gifts with your brand values. Whether it’s sustainability, innovation, excellence, or care- make sure they represent who you are. 

  1. Offer Year-Round Recognition

Don’t wait for holidays to recognize your team members. You must consistently appreciate and celebrate their hard work with small, meaningful efforts. 

  1. Track Impact and Feedback

This is one of the most important parts of your corporate gifting strategies. It’s crucial to consistently monitor the impact of your gifts and seek feedback from your team members. Ask them what they loved and what they’d change, and use that data to refine future gifting strategies.
